[gnome-photos/wip/rishi/edit-mode: 5/10] preview-view: Show the buttons when returning from edit mode



commit a5f2a51dde300bc8b7f55ee15cf9763645f17b52
Author: Debarshi Ray <debarshir gnome org>
Date:   Thu May 7 09:11:10 2015 +0200

    preview-view: Show the buttons when returning from edit mode
    
    Easiest way to do that is to show them every time we enter the preview.
    We will have one redundant call when entering the preview from one of
    the overviews because we call show when setting the model, but that is
    fine.

 src/photos-preview-view.c |    5 ++++-
 1 files changed, 4 insertions(+), 1 deletions(-)
---
diff --git a/src/photos-preview-view.c b/src/photos-preview-view.c
index 80dfe35..c212f11 100644
--- a/src/photos-preview-view.c
+++ b/src/photos-preview-view.c
@@ -227,6 +227,8 @@ photos_preview_view_create_view (PhotosPreviewView *self)
 static void
 photos_preview_view_window_mode_changed (PhotosPreviewView *self, PhotosWindowMode mode, PhotosWindowMode 
old_mode)
 {
+  PhotosPreviewViewPrivate *priv = self->priv;
+
   switch (mode)
     {
     case PHOTOS_WINDOW_MODE_COLLECTIONS:
@@ -234,10 +236,11 @@ photos_preview_view_window_mode_changed (PhotosPreviewView *self, PhotosWindowMo
     case PHOTOS_WINDOW_MODE_FAVORITES:
     case PHOTOS_WINDOW_MODE_OVERVIEW:
     case PHOTOS_WINDOW_MODE_SEARCH:
-      photos_preview_nav_buttons_hide (self->priv->nav_buttons);
+      photos_preview_nav_buttons_hide (priv->nav_buttons);
       break;
 
     case PHOTOS_WINDOW_MODE_PREVIEW:
+      photos_preview_nav_buttons_show (priv->nav_buttons);
       break;
 
     case PHOTOS_WINDOW_MODE_NONE:


[Date Prev][Date Next]   [Thread Prev][Thread Next]   [Thread Index] [Date Index] [Author Index]